LIM->HALF RATE
AUX FUNCTIONS
HEAT EXCHANGER
Set this feature to YES to cause the control to automatically reduce the boiler fi ring rate to
one half the called for value if the temperature rise through the boiler exceeds the maximum
value desired. This maximum temperature rise is EXCHGR DELTA. NOTE: This function can be
used to prevent short cycling if the header temperature can drop quickly, causing the boiler
to try increasing boiler supply temperature to meet the apparent demand increase. Quick
header temperature drop can occur, for example, when boilers are equipped with slow-
opening valves — the valve begin to allow fl ow as they open, but the boiler can’t fi re until
they are fully open and make their end switches.
NOTE: DISPLAY — When this feature is enabled, the display will be diff erent from normal. In
RUN mode, the display will show “1/2 INPUT *” instead of RUN %. The “*STATUS” screen will
show “ADAPTIVE IN” over the START and STOP times.
SYSTEM CLOCK
Set the system clock (time, day of week, month, day and year) on start-up and after any
power outage to ensure the data log time stamp information will be accurate.

H-NET Master
ADVANCED SETUP
DISTRIBUTED CTRL
This is not adjustable. It will automatically say YES for the Master boiler and NO for a MEMBER
boiler. (The Master boiler is the boiler with a sensor connected to the SYS/DHW HEADER
terminals.)
H-NET ADDRESS
ADVANCED SETUP
DISTRIBUTED CTRL
Assign each MEMBER boiler a unique address, any value from 2 through 16.
The Master boiler H-NET address is automatically set to 255. (The master boiler is automatically
recognized because it is the one with a sensor wired to its SYS/DHW HEADER terminals.)
MODBUS ADDRESS
ADVANCED SETUP
DISTRIBUTED CTRL
This is used only when the boilers are regulated by a building management system, using
MODBUS, BACNET or LONWORKS. Assign each member boiler AND the Heat Net master
boiler a unique address, any value from 1 to 247.
ADD BOILER DELAY
ADVANCED SETUP
MODULAR BOILER
This is the minimum wait time before an additional boiler can fi re when called on by the
master boiler control.
MODULATE DELAY TIME
ADVANCED SETUP
MODULAR BOILER
The boiler will remain at minimum fi re when fi rst starting until this amount of time has elapsed.
MOD MAX - LAST FIRE
ADVANCED SETUP
MODULAR BOILER
This sets the maximum fi ring percentage for boilers during times that some boilers are not
fi ring. It limits input of the boilers to keep them as effi
cient as possible. Once all boilers are
started (during high heat demand periods), this restriction is removed, and all boilers can fi re
up to maximum input. Once any boiler is dropped offl
ine, the restriction is applied again.
ROTATION
ADVANCED SETUP
FIRING MODE
Select the rotation method.
TRUE ROTATION (or TRUE RUNTIME ROTATION) attempts to fi re all boilers an equal amount
of time.
FIRST ON FIRST OFF jogs between boilers to balance usage.
LAST ON FIRST OFF maintains the same rotation sequence at all times.
Master FIRST
ADVANCED SETUP
FIRING MODE
Set this to “ON” to always start the master boiler fi rst, regardless of the rotation scheme
selected.
